Fire crews responded to a fire in an outbuilding on a farm in Kirk Michael earlier today.
Shortly after 10:30am this morning, crews started to put out a farm outbuilding which had gone on fire.
Due to the location of the farm there was difficulties obtaining water supplies to use the hose reel.
A water bowser was used to ensure that steady supply of water was available.
The firefighters brought the fire under control and fully extinguished the fire after one hour and remained in attendance for a further 30 minutes dampening down hot spots.
